Organism | Comment | Expression |
---|---|---|
Mycobacterium tuberculosis variant bovis | cyp125 is up-regulated 7.1fold with growth on cholesterol | up |
General Information | Comment | Organism |
---|---|---|
physiological function | Cyp125 is essential for the growth of Mycobacterium bovis strain bacillus Calmette-Guerin on cholesterol | Mycobacterium tuberculosis variant bovis |
physiological function | Cyp125 is not essential for the growth of Mycobacterium tuberculosis on cholesterol | Mycobacterium tuberculosis |
